Hallo, bin am debuggen von einem C-Programm in Avr-Studio. Hab ein int-array und schreib am Anfang lauter Nullen rein. Sowohl im Autostep-mode als auch beim Durchsteppen per Hand werden im Watch-window die Werte meines arrays nicht immer bzw. selten auf Null gesetzt. Ist das normal? Und warum stehen da öfters 16-bit Zahlen drin? Ist der SRAM meines Atmega128 nicht 8-bit adressiert und ist int nicht ein 8-bit Wert?
Hi... INT ist 16 Bit, CHAR ist 8 Bit... - habe ich mal hier irgendwo gelesen... ;-)) ...HanneS...
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.